spirit of the teaching :

Zen Meditation or Zazen consists in the practice of a quiet sitting. Thanks to an every-moment-let-go, the mental images which veil the true nature of ones inner being, fade and make way for the very essence of Reality. Stemming from Chinese, then Japanese Buddhism, Zazen does not purport to a philosophical, religious, mystical or ethical system. It is a path for awakening oneself to ones core-reality. The method transmitted here belongs to the Sôtô, which is one of the two main branches of Zen, as taught by Master Kôsho Uchiyama who wanted to cleanse the practice from all ritualistic or religious superfluity. He emphasised the fundamental importance and correctness of the meditative posture.

Since 1983, Marcel Geisser has led Zen and vipashyana courses in Switzerland, Germany, Austria and India and gives international lectures and seminars. In 1986 he founded the meditation center House Tao, which he continues to head today. In 1994 he was designated as Dharmachãrya  by Thich Nhât Hanh.

Marcel Geisser is actively involved in Interreligious und Inter-Buddhist dialogue, e.g. within the framework of  the European Buddhist Union (EBU), as a leading member of the Swiss Buddhist Union (SBU), at international Buddhist conferences and at interreligious events.

Aims and Objectives

Founder Members of the IBF proclaimed that the aims and objectives of the Foundation are to: a) contribute to the promotion of lasting peace through the teachings of the Lord Buddha (the Dhamma); b) promote the practice of the Buddhist way of life, which is compatible with the universal norms of moral and social ethics among the world community; c) encourage studies and discussions that will increase public awareness of the Buddhist philosophy in the promotion of universal peace and understanding and provide facilities for learning Buddhism; d) foster friendship and harmony with the Swiss and international communities; e) provide opportunities for meditation leading to awareness and mental discipline; f) mobilise resources and provide humanitarian assistance; g) maintain dialogue with other world religions.

Geneva Buddhist Vihara

As provided for in the Constitution, the IBF established the Geneva Buddhist Vihara at the Seat of the Foundation in Geneva on 08 March 1992 and it has continued to invite Resident Monks to give effect to achieving the aims and objectives of the Foundation.

The Vihara is the place of worship, according to Buddhist tradition and learned monks residing at the venue conduct routine programmes of services to assist the lay devotees in promoting the Dhamma way of life.

Ivolginsky Datsan, located in East Siberia near Lake Baikal, is the most important Buddhist monastery in Russia. It is also home to a phenomenon that continues to intrigue scientists and attract believers by the thousands — the preserved body of the Khambo Lama, who died in 1927 and is still sitting upright in the lotus position.

Kadam Chöling was founded in 1992 by Dagpo Lama Rinpoche on request of his dutch students. It's name means 'Place where the Dharma of the old and new Kadam tradition are held and developed'. Kadam Chöling invites Dagpo Lama Rinpoche to come to the Netherlands for teachings. He usually visits the Netherlands twice a year, once for a retreat and once for public teachings.

Besides these activities, Kadam Chöling organises study weekends, study groups, publishes books and transcipts and invites other teachers to visit the Netherlands and give teachings and inititations.

The founding master, Dagpo Rinpoche Losang Jamphel Jhampa Gyamtshog, born in 1931 in Southeast Tibet, was recognised by H.H. the 13th Dalaï Lama as a tulku or reincarnated lama. Head of several monastic communities in Tibet and doctor of Buddhist philosophy, he taught Tibetan language and civilisation for 30 years at the School of Oriental Studies in Paris. Invited all over the world, he gives lectures in France, Italy, Germany, Holland, Switzerland, Belgium, India, Malaysia, Indonesia, Thailand and Singapore
